Can from West Side. Pours a clear golden straw color with a soapy like head that lingers. Little buttery on the nose. Crisp on the palate. Faint lemon and grain on the palate. Light, bitter finish. Light peppery notes, but missing that kick that a good Czech pils will give you.

Sample at the OTR Beerfest during Cincinnati Beer Week. Clear pale golden color with a thin white head that dissipates quickly to an outer ring. Spotty lace. Aroma of spicy hops, fruit and malt. Light-bodied with flavors of grassy hops, fruit and bready malt. The finish is mildly bitter with a short grassy hop aftertaste. Decent overall.

Draft: Clear, light gold, with a white head. Grain malt, lemon scent. Taste is lightly grassy, a little sweet... Not a strong pils taste, but nice and easy-going. One of those that would make for a great, everyday, stand-by beer.
